
11 oz/300g potatoes, 210 oz/600g flour, 1 squeezed orange, 1 grated orange zest, 1 tbsp. vanilla extract, 40ml water, 200ml milk, 5g dried yeast (1 tbsp.), salt, sugar, seed oil.Boil the potatoes, peel them and smash them in a bowl to create a sort of purée. Add flour, sugar, orange juice, grated orange zest and 1 spoon of vanilla extract.
Mix everything together. In another smaller bowl, add warm water, warm milk and 1 spoon of dried yeast and mix it until the yeast is completely melted; add it to the mix. Keep mixing it together until the dough becomes consistent.Let it rest for a 1h in a warm place to let the dough rise. – Grab some of the dough with a wet spoon and fry it in hot seed oil until it will golden on both sides.Let it dry on some paper towels and roll it inside a bowl full of sugar (add some cinnamon too, if you fancy it!). Serve hot.
